Erika,
I agree that cautionis necessary. I have heard and read about the issues, including death that occur. Usually this is from improper dosing and for using Botox off label. It is specifically indicated for brow furrows. Most importantly, using someone not accredited and inexperienced is a risk. It is worth it to pay more, and see and experienced dermatologist or plastic surgeon. |
